vue接受什么格式
-
Vue接受的格式有以下几种:
-
Template(模板):Vue可以接受HTML模板作为组件的显示部分。模板可以直接写在HTML文件中,也可以使用.vue单文件组件的形式编写。模板中可以使用Vue提供的指令和表达式,用于动态渲染页面。
-
Script(脚本):Vue可以接受JavaScript脚本作为组件的逻辑部分。脚本中可以定义组件的数据、方法、计算属性等。Vue使用了单文件组件的方式,将HTML、JavaScript和CSS组合在一个.vue文件中,使得脚本的组织更加清晰。
-
Style(样式):Vue可以接受CSS样式。样式可以直接写在HTML文件的style标签中,也可以使用.vue文件中的style标签来定义组件的样式。Vue支持各种CSS预处理器,如Sass、Less等。
-
JSON(数据):Vue可以接受JSON格式的数据作为组件的数据源。这些数据可以通过props属性传递给组件,并在组件中使用。
总而言之,Vue可以接受HTML模板、JavaScript脚本、CSS样式和JSON数据作为组件的各个部分,通过组合这些部分,实现动态渲染页面的功能。
1年前 -
-
Vue接受以下几种格式的文件:
-
HTML:Vue可以直接在HTML文件中编写Vue代码,通过使用
<script>标签来引入Vue库。 -
JavaScript:Vue可以通过JavaScript文件编写Vue组件和Vue实例。这种方式更加常见,因为它可以使代码更具可维护性和重用性。Vue使用简单的JavaScript语法和Vue特定的语法扩展。
-
单文件组件(.vue文件):Vue推荐使用单文件组件的方式来组织代码。单文件组件将模板、样式和逻辑都封装在一个文件中,使代码更加清晰和模块化。单文件组件使用Vue特定的语法,例如使用
<template>标签定义模板,<style>标签定义样式,<script>标签定义组件逻辑等。 -
JSON:Vue可以通过JSON格式的数据来初始化Vue实例的数据。可以使用JSON文件或通过API获取JSON数据。
-
Markdown:Vue可以通过Markdown文件编写Vue文档和文本内容。Vue提供了一些插件和工具可以将Markdown转换为Vue组件。
注意:虽然Vue可以接受多种格式的文件,但主要的开发方式是使用JavaScript编写Vue组件和Vue实例。其他格式是为了提供更多的灵活性和可选性,以满足不同开发需求。
1年前 -
-
在Vue中,可以接受多种格式的数据。以下是常见的数据格式:
-
JSON格式:Vue可以直接接受和处理JSON格式的数据。可以将JSON数据直接绑定到Vue实例的data属性上,然后在模板中使用这些数据。
-
JavaScript对象:Vue可以接受JavaScript对象作为数据。可以将JavaScript对象直接绑定到Vue实例的data属性上,然后在模板中使用这些数据。
-
数组格式:Vue可以接受数组作为数据。可以将数组直接绑定到Vue实例的data属性上,然后通过v-for指令在模板中迭代数组中的每个元素。
-
字符串格式:Vue可以接受字符串作为数据。可以将字符串直接绑定到Vue实例的data属性上,然后在模板中使用这个字符串作为文本内容。
-
数字格式:Vue可以接受数字作为数据。可以将数字直接绑定到Vue实例的data属性上,然后在模板中使用这个数字作为计算或展示的数据。
除了上述格式外,Vue还可以接受其他自定义格式的数据。可以通过自定义指令、计算属性等方式对数据进行处理和转换,然后绑定到Vue实例中。
需要注意的是,Vue对数据的处理是双向的,即在模板中对数据的修改也会反映到数据本身。同时,Vue还提供了一些指令和方法,可以对数据进行响应式处理,保证数据与视图的同步更新。
1年前 -